Access Denied

You don't have permission to access "http://www.homedepot.ca/product/cwi-lighting-abia-10-inch-3-light-mini-pendants-with-chrome-finish/1001135416" on this server.

Reference #18.85dc6068.1711706741.4645a43a

https://errors.edgesuite.net/18.85dc6068.1711706741.4645a43a